Mythological Background of Healing Symbols
The origins of the caduceus sterling silver pendant trace back to ancient mythology, where the caduceus is traditionally associated with Hermes, the messenger of the gods. It is depicted as a winged staff intertwined with two serpents, symbolizing duality, communication, and balance between opposing forces. Over time, this symbol has also been connected—though sometimes mistakenly—with healing and medicine due to its visual similarity to the Rod of Asclepius, which represents therapeutic care and restoration.
Despite these historical nuances, the caduceus remains widely recognized as a symbol of harmony and interconnected energies.
